Abstract

The article analyzes the prospects of interaction of the Ural Federal District with new regions of the Russian Federation in the context of agro-industrial integration. This work reveals the specifics of the agro-industrial complex (AIC) of the Ural region and possible interaction with such territories as the Zaporozhye, Kherson regions, Donetsk and Lugansk People’s Republics. The study characterizes the key areas of agricultural development in the Ural Federal District, the potential for the development of the region in this direction, as well as the possibilities of sectoral integration with other territories, including new ones in the Russian Federation. Considering the above, the purpose of our work is to study the prospects of agro-industrial integration of the Ural Federal District with new regions of the Russian Federation. At the same time, we have concretized the features of the agro-industrial complex of the Ural region, the subject is the integration of the Ural District and the new territories of the Russian Federation. In the context of the research topic, the author analyzes the main directions of agricultural development in the Urals and the possibility of its use for the economic growth of new developing regions. Also in the course of the work, the author offers recommendations on the development of interaction between these economic entities.
